WebThis Order establishes fees payable for the registration of a croft, common grazing or land held runrig in the Crofting Register, the updating and rectification of registration schedules in that register and in respect of provision by the Keeper of the Registers of Scotland of searches, reports, certificates, copies or information from the Crofting Register. WebMar 18, 2024 · The Crofting Register is separate to the Land Register and the Register of Crofts. Registration of each croft in the Crofting Register is the responsibility of the crofter, who has to pay the charges necessary for the service.
